결제 시스템의 보안 현황과 위험 요소 분석
온라인 결제 환경의 급속한 변화
디지털 경제가 가속화되면서 온라인 결제는 이제 일상의 필수 요소가 되었습니다. 하지만 편리함 뒤에는 복잡한 보안 위험이 도사리고 있죠. 매일 수백만 건의 결제 거래가 이루어지는 가운데, 해커들은 더욱 정교한 공격 기법을 개발하고 있습니다.
최근 보안 전문가들의 분석에 따르면, 결제 과정에서 발생하는 보안 사고의 80% 이상이 예방 가능한 취약점에서 비롯됩니다. 이는 체계적인 점검과 검증 절차만 있다면 대부분의 위험을 미리 차단할 수 있다는 의미입니다. 실제로 메이저업체들은 이미 다층 보안 시스템을 구축해 운영하고 있습니다.
결제 단계별 취약점의 특성과 패턴
결제는 세 단계에서 뚫립니다. ① 인증(나 맞는지) → ② 승인(돈 있는지) → ③ 정산(실제로 돈 넘겨주는지). 가장 많이 뚫리는 건 ①번. 피싱 사이트에 카드 번호 넣는 순간 이미 끝난 거예요. 진짜 은행은 절대 문자·카톡으로 카드 정보 요구 안 합니다.
인증 단계에서는 주로 개인정보 탈취와 세션 하이재킹이 문제가 됩니다. 승인 과정에서는 결제 정보 조작이나 중간자 공격의 위험이 높아지죠. 정산 단계에서는 데이터 무결성과 거래 추적성이 핵심 이슈로 부상합니다.
보증업체들의 검증 자료를 살펴보면, 이러한 패턴은 업종과 플랫폼에 관계없이 일관되게 나타납니다. 따라서 표준화된 점검 체계를 구축하는 것이 무엇보다 중요합니다.
스마트 가이드 활용을 위한 기반 지식
보안 점검의 핵심 원칙과 방법론
효과적인 보안 점검을 위해서는 체계적인 접근이 필요합니다. 단순히 기술적 취약점만 찾는 것이 아니라, 업무 프로세스와 사용자 행동 패턴까지 종합적으로 분석해야 하죠.
가장 중요한 원칙은 ‘지속적 모니터링’입니다. 보안은 일회성 점검으로 해결되지 않습니다. 실시간검증 시스템을 통해 24시간 감시 체계를 구축하고, 이상 징후를 즉시 탐지할 수 있어야 합니다. 많은 전문가들이 이 부분을 간과하곤 합니다.
자동화된 검증 도구의 장단점
시장에는 다양한 자동화 보안 검증 도구들이 출시되어 있습니다. OWASP ZAP, Burp Suite, Nessus 같은 도구들은 기본적인 취약점 스캔에 매우 유용합니다. 하지만 이들만으로는 충분하지 않죠.
자동화 도구의 가장 큰 한계는 맥락적 판단의 부족입니다. 비즈니스 로직 오류나 사용자 경험 관련 보안 이슈는 여전히 인간의 전문성이 필요한 영역입니다. 따라서 도구와 전문가의 판단을 적절히 조합하는 것이 핵심입니다.
검증플랫폼들이 제공하는 통합 솔루션을 활용하면 이런 한계를 어느 정도 극복할 수 있습니다. 자동 스캔과 수동 검증을 병행하는 하이브리드 접근법이 현재로서는 가장 효과적인 방법으로 평가받고 있습니다.
결제 보안의 복잡성을 이해하고 체계적인 접근 방법을 익히는 것이 안전한 디지털 거래 환경 구축의 출발점입니다.
실전 보안 점검 프로세스와 대응 전략
결제 단계별 보안 검증 체크리스트
체계적인 보안 점검을 위해서는 각 결제 단계별로 명확한 검증 기준이 필요합니다. 개인정보 입력 단계에서는 SSL 인증서 유효성과 암호화 상태를 확인해야 하죠. 카드 정보 처리 과정에서는 PCI DSS 준수 여부와 토큰화 적용 상태를 점검하는 것이 중요합니다.
결제 승인 단계에서는 3D Secure 인증과 같은 추가 보안 계층이 적절히 작동하는지 확인해야 합니다. 특히 검증플랫폼을 통해 실시간으로 거래 패턴을 분석하는 시스템이 구축되어 있는지 살펴보는 것이 필요하죠. 이러한 다층적 보안 구조가 제대로 작동할 때 안전한 결제 환경이 보장됩니다.
이상 거래 탐지 시스템 구축 방안
효과적인 이상 거래 탐지를 위해서는 머신러닝 기반의 행동 분석 시스템이 필수적입니다. 사용자의 평소 결제 패턴을 학습하여 비정상적인 거래를 실시간으로 식별하는 것이죠.
지리적 위치, 거래 시간, 결제 금액 등의 다양한 변수를 종합적으로 분석하는 알고리즘을 구현해야 합니다. 또한 신뢰할 수 있는 보증업체의 검증 시스템과 연동하여 의심스러운 거래에 대한 즉시 대응이 가능한 체계를 마련하는 것이 중요합니다. 이러한 시스템은 단순한 규칙 기반 필터링을 넘어서 지능적인 위험 평가를 수행할 수 있어야 하죠.
결제 데이터 암호화 및 저장 보안
결제 정보의 안전한 처리를 위해서는 강력한 암호화 기술의 적용이 필수입니다. AES-256과 같은 고급 암호화 알고리즘을 사용하여 민감한 데이터를 보호해야 하죠. 특히 카드 번호나 개인식별정보는 별도의 보안 영역에서 토큰화 처리하는 것이 바람직합니다.
데이터베이스 레벨에서의 암호화와 더불어 네트워크 전송 구간에서도 종단간 암호화를 적용해야 합니다. 또한 암호화 키 관리 시스템을 통해 정기적인 키 교체와 접근 권한 통제를 실시하는 것이 중요하죠.
지속적인 보안 관리와 미래 대비 전략
정기적인 보안 감사 및 취약점 평가
보안은 한 번 구축하고 끝나는 것이 아닙니다. 정기적인 침투 테스트와 취약점 스캐닝을 통해 시스템의 보안 상태를 지속적으로 점검해야 하죠. 특히 새로운 보안 위협이 등장할 때마다 기존 방어 체계의 효과성을 재평가하는 것이 필요합니다.
외부 전문 기관의 보안 감사를 받는 것도 중요한 검증 과정입니다. OTP 인증이 도난을 막아낸 순간처럼 내부적으로는 발견하기 어려운 취약점을 객관적인 시각에서 파악할 수 있습니다. 이러한 정보센터의 분석 리포트는 보안 개선 방향을 제시하는 귀중한 자료가 됩니다.
신기술 도입과 보안 트렌드 대응
블록체인, 생체인증, AI 기반 솔루션이 결제 분야를 혁신하고 있습니다. 각 기술의 강점을 융합한 단계적 도입 전략으로 안전성과 효율성을 동시에 달성할 수 있으며, 디지털 지갑·예측 결제 같은 응용이 이를 실현합니다.
하지만 새로운 기술 도입 시에는 충분한 검증과 테스트를 거쳐야 합니다. 기존 시스템과의 호환성 문제나 예상치 못한 보안 허점이 발생할 수 있기 때문입니다. 단계적 도입과 지속적인 모니터링을 통해 안정성을 확보하면서 혁신을 추진하는 균형감각이 필요하죠.
결제 시스템의 보안은 기술적 완벽함만으로는 달성될 수 없으며, 지속적인 관심과 투자가 뒷받침되어야 진정한 안전을 보장할 수 있습니다.